Tax forms for Adsense

Hi,

I have a forum which I was thinking of using Adsense with in the future but I noticed that I need to supply a Tax form to Google as this is new policy (im in UK). I don't employ anyone especially in the US but I do obviously have members from the US who post on my site...So can I choose to be Foreign publisher with no U.S. Activities ? Any guidance would be great, thanks

This is an EU customs regulation which says in essence that foreign sites selling electronic goods or services into the EU are required to collect and pay EU VAT.

The last time I checked, the downloading of software and provision of financial services was considered as being covered. For instance sites which sell software by downloads have started deducting the EU Vat from the proceeds paid to the customer.
